Bellow is the condensed version of what we were notified of. Nothing mind blowing other than shipping inflation is going up much faster than wage inflation.
A key point to take note of, a $1000 firearm 100cm or more, with insurance and signature is $50 cost before fuel surcharge and actual postal charges are even calculated in.
Dear customer,
I’m reaching out to let you know that on September 11, 2023, we will be increasing prices for our
Domestic, USA and International Parcel Services.
These adjustments reflect the rising costs of processing and delivery, as we work to increase our
capacity to better meet our customers’ changing needs and serve the growing number of addresses
across Canada.
We are working hard to be the best delivery partner possible – the partner that can elevate your
business and that you and your customers can count on every day. We are committed to ensuring
our pricing remains competitive and consistent with past adjustments, and that you continue to
receive the best possible customer experience.
The following is a summary of the key price changes and surcharges that will come into effect in
September, as well as an overview of this year’s peak season surcharges:
Pricing (effective September 11, 2023)
• The weighted average price increase for commercial customers using Domestic Parcel
Services is 3.4%.
Options and Surcharges (effective September 11, 2023)
• Liability coverage (up to $100) for Regular Parcel will increase from $2.50 to $2.75.
• Additional liability coverage will increase from $2.50 to $2.75.
• The additional handling surcharge (for oversized/unpackaged items) will increase from
$18 to $21.
